1 Report of the Advisory Committee on Dangerous Pathogens, Mycobacterium bovis Working Group Introduction Bovine tuberculosis (bTB1), caused by Mycobacterium bovis (see Appendix 1), poses a significant and growing animal health and economic problem in the UK. Although historically an important zoonosis, and still so in many parts of the world, a combination of pasteurisation of milk (raw milk is the main source of human infection (de la Rua-Domenech, 2006)) and regular testing of cattle, and culling of those found to test positive on herd screening, has reduced the zoonotic risk enormously, such that bTB is no longer seen as a major zoonotic problem in the UK. However, the number of ‘reactor’ cattle (i.e. cattle testing positive for bTB) slaughtered each year has risen in recent years from 5,200 in 2001 to more than 30,000 per year (National Statistics, 2014). Furthermore, although the number of human cases diagnosed in the UK each year is small, the death in 2013 from bTB of a person who had worked in an abattoir raised the issue of a potentially growing risk of occupational infection. In November 2013, this issue was brought before ACDP, who agreed to set up a Working Group with the purpose of assessing the risks of M. bovis exposure and transmission to those who work in abattoirs and similar facilities handling cattle known or suspected to be infected with M. bovis. The Working Group was tasked with producing a report for ACDP that would provide an evidence base for future ACDP guidance on risk and risk management options in abattoirs dealing with cattle to be applied in this particular occupational setting. -

DOI: 10.1002/hec.2772 HEALTH ECONOMICS LETTER AN EVALUATION OF THE UK FOOD STANDARDS AGENCY’S SALT CAMPAIGN BHAVANI SHANKARc,*, JOSE BRAMBILA-MACIASa, BRUCE TRAILLa, MARIO MAZZOCCHIb and SARA CAPACCIb aUniversity of Reading, Berkshire, UK bUniversity of Bologna, Bologna, Italy cLeverhulme Centre for Integrative Research on Agriculture and Health and School of Oriental and African Studies, University of London, London, UK ABSTRACT Excessive salt intake is linked to cardiovascular disease and several other health problems around the world. The UK Food Standards Agency initiated a campaign at the end of 2004 to reduce salt intake in the population. There is disagreement over whether the campaign was effective in curbing salt intake or not. We provide fresh evidence on the impact of the campaign, by using data on spot urinary sodium readings and socio-demographic variables from the Health Survey for England over 2003–2007 and combining it with food price information from the Expenditure and Food Survey. Aggregating the data into a pseudo-panel, we estimate fixed effects models to examine the trend in salt intake over the period and to deduce the het- erogeneous effects of the policy on the intake of socio-demographic groups. Our results are consistent with a previous hy- pothesis that the campaign reduced salt intakes by approximately 10%. The impact is shown to be stronger among women than among men. Older cohorts of men show a larger response to the salt campaign compared to younger cohorts, while among women, younger cohorts respond more strongly than older cohorts. -

www.food.gov.uk FSA nutrient and food based guidelines for UK institutions Revised October 2007 - 1 - Healthy Eating Advice 1. The Government recommends that all individuals should consume a diet that contains: • plenty of starchy foods such as rice, bread, pasta and potatoes (choosing wholegrain varieties when possible) • plenty of fruit and vegetables; at least 5 portions of a variety of fruit and vegetables a day • some protein-rich foods such as meat, fish, eggs, beans and non dairy sources of protein, such as nuts and pulses • some milk and dairy, choosing reduced fat versions or eating smaller amounts of full fat versions or eating them less often • just a little saturated fat, salt and sugar 2. The Eatwell plate is a pictorial representation of the proportion that different food groups should make to the diet. This representation of food intake relates to individuals over the age of 5. 3. Although most individuals should be able to get all the nutrients they need from following a healthy balanced diet, certain groups within the population may need to take supplements, these include: - 2 - • Women who could become pregnant or who are planning a pregnancy are advised to take an additional 400 micrograms (mcg) of folic acid per day as a supplement from before conception until the 12th week of pregnancy. In addition to this, they should also eat folate rich foods such as, green vegetables, brown rice and fortified breakfast cereals (making a total of 600 mcg of folate per day from both folate rich foods and a supplement). Pregnant and breastfeeding women should also take a daily 10mcg supplement of vitamin D. -

Legal definition of foods that would be included in food advertising restrictions High Fat, Sugar and salt foods (HFSS) The term ‘junk food’ is not used. Foods and drinks high in fat, sugar and salt (HFSS) are disproportionately marketed and promoted to children in Australia [1‐4]. Excess consumption of these HFSS foods, usually energy dense and with relatively little nutrient content, is considered detrimental to health and counter to the recommendations of the Australian Dietary Guidelines[5]. In terms of food and drink products marketed to children, the majority fall within the ‘Big Five’ product categories: pre‐sugared breakfast cereals, soft drinks, confectionery, savoury snacks and fast food outlets[6]. The legal definition is based on the UK Food Standards Agency (FSA) extensive nutrient profiling of foods to define a criteria for the purpose of Ofcom broadcasting restrictions to reduce the exposure of children to television advertising of foods high in fat, sugar or salt. The nutrient profiling model (NPM) was used to differentiate these foods while encouraging the promotion of healthier alternatives. The FSA NPM underwent rigorous scientific scrutiny and extensive consultation. It has strong backing from a wide range of nutritional experts including the independent Scientific Advisory Committee on Nutrition (SACN) and is supported by Public Health and Broadcasting Ministers. The FSA's NP model uses a straightforward scoring system which recognises the contribution made by beneficial nutrients that are particularly important in children's diets (protein, fibre, fruit and vegetables, and nuts) and penalises food with components that children should eat less of (energy, saturated fats, salt and sugars). -

Executive Summary The $70.3 billion industry for diet products and plans is experiencing a shakeout as consumer perceptions shift. The industry still fills a need, since about 70 percent of U.S. adults are overweight or obese, according to government data. But attitudes about how to control weight are changing, as many dieters bounce from one plan to another without finding satisfaction. Many give up on dieting altogether in favor of a broader approach that emphasizes eating a wider variety of foods, exercising and seeking to sustain a healthy lifestyle. In addition, new competitors are entering the field to challenge the traditional industry leaders, but the established firms are finding ways to survive in the changing climate. Key takeaways include: The year 2017 was a period of recovery for the industry after several down years for major players such as Weight Watchers. One well-established company, Nutrisystem, has been especially successful in adapting to a changing business environment by seeking partnerships with major retailers. Fitness apps and trackers, once seen as a potential industry disrupter, have had a mixed record, in part because owners often stop using them after a few months. The Eatwell Guide Helping you eat a healthy, balanced diet Public Health England in association with the Welsh Government, Food Standards Scotland and the Food Standards Agency in Northern Ireland. Get started now Eating well and having a healthy lifestyle can help us feel our best – and make a big difference to our long-term health. So why not make a change today? The Eatwell Guide shows the proportions in which different types of foods are needed to have a well-balanced and healthy diet. The proportions shown are representative of your food consumption over the period of a day or even a week, not necessarily each meal time. Is the Eatwell Guide for me? The Eatwell Guide applies to most people regardless of weight, dietary restrictions/ preferences or ethnic origin. However, it doesn’t apply to children under 2 because they have different nutritional needs. Between the ages of 2 and 5, children should gradually move to eating the same foods as the rest of the family, in the proportions shown on the Eatwell Guide. Anyone with special dietary requirements or medical needs might want to check with a registered dietitian on how to adapt the Eatwell Guide to meet their individual needs. How can the Eatwell Guide help? The Eatwell Guide shows the different types of foods and drinks we should consume – and in what proportions – to have a healthy, balanced diet. • Eat at least 5 portions of a variety of fruit and vegetables every day • Base meals on potatoes, bread, rice, pasta or other starchy carbohydrates; choosing wholegrain versions where possible • Have some dairy or dairy alternatives (such as soya drinks); choosing lower fat and lower sugar options • Eat some beans, pulses, fish, eggs, meat and other proteins (including 2 portions of fish every week, one of which should be oily) • Choose unsaturated oils and spreads and eat in small amounts • Drink 6-8 cups/glasses of fluid a day If consuming foods and drinks high in fat, salt or sugar have these less often and in small amounts. -

Abstract The traditional Mediterranean diet refers to a dietary pattern found in olive growing areas of the Mediterranean region. It’s essential characteristic is the consumption of virgin olive oil, vegetables, fresh fruits, grains, pasta, bread, olives, pulses, nuts and seeds. Moderate amounts of fish, poultry, dairy products and eggs are consumed with small amounts of red meat and wine. Over the past few decades there has been a growing interest in the role of the Mediterranean diet in preventing the development of certain diseases, especially cardiovascular disease. Mediterranean food products are now re-evaluated for the beneficial health effects in relation to the presence of bioactive compounds. The body of science unraveling the role of bioactives such as phenolic acids, various polyphenols, flavonoids, lignans, hydroxyl-isochromans, olive oil secoiridoids, triterpene acids and triterpene alcohols, squalene, αlpha-tocopherol and many others is growing rapidly.
